Job Responsibilities
- Oversee the implementation of electrical systems for construction projects, including power, lighting, ELV, and grounding systems.
- Provide technical guidance to project teams and coordinate with clients, consultants, and contractors.
- Conduct regular site inspections to ensure electrical works comply with approved drawings, specifications, and standards.
- Mentor and support junior electrical engineers and site staff to enhance technical performance.
- Review project scope, client requirements, BOQ, specifications, and milestones as per bid and contract documents.
- Initiate material inquiries with approved suppliers and evaluate technical compliance of received proposals.
- Obtain material submittals from suppliers and prepare them in line with project specifications and consultant requirements.
- Guide construction teams to ensure electrical installations align with approved designs, drawings, and authority regulations.
- Identify, analyze, and resolve design clashes, site issues, and discrepancies, coordinating with the project team.
- Ensure testing, commissioning, and inspections are conducted as per project and authority requirements.
- Carry out additional duties as assigned by the Project Manager to support project objectives
Qualifications:
- Experience: 3–8 years in relevant field
- Education: Diploma or Bachelor’s degree in Electrical Engineering
